Cost of Lamborghini Rentals

Renting a Lamborghini in Las Vegas is an experience that comes with a price tag as bold as the city itself. Expect to pay anywhere from $1,000 to $2,500 per day, depending on the model and rental company. For instance, a Lamborghini Huracán typically starts around $1,200 per day, while a more exotic Aventador can easily exceed $2,000. These rates often include a mileage limit, usually 100 miles per day, with additional miles costing $5 to $10 each. Before committing, compare packages from companies like Royalty Exotic Cars, Dream Exotics, or Vegas Luxury Rides, as pricing and inclusions can vary significantly.

The cost of renting a Lamborghini in Vegas isn’t just about the daily rate—hidden fees can quickly inflate the total. Most companies require a security deposit ranging from $2,500 to $5,000, refundable upon return of the vehicle. Insurance is another factor; while some rentals include basic coverage, comprehensive plans can add $50 to $100 per day. Fuel policies also differ: some companies provide a full tank and expect the same upon return, while others charge a premium for refueling. Pro tip: ask about all fees upfront to avoid surprises when the final bill arrives.

For those looking to maximize value, consider renting during weekdays or off-peak seasons, as prices can drop by 10–20%. Some companies also offer multi-day discounts, reducing the daily rate by 5–15% for rentals of three days or more. If you’re flexible with the model, opt for a slightly older Lamborghini, which often rents for less than the latest releases. For example, a 2018 Huracán may be $200–$300 cheaper per day than a 2023 model. Additionally, joining loyalty programs or booking through partnerships (e.g., hotel concierge services) can unlock exclusive deals.

Insurance Options for Rentals

Renting a Lamborghini in Vegas isn’t just about the thrill of the drive—it’s also about protecting your investment. Insurance options for exotic car rentals are far from one-size-fits-all. Most rental companies offer a base liability policy, but this often falls short for high-value vehicles. For instance, a standard policy might cover $100,000 in bodily injury liability, which is inadequate if you’re involved in a multi-vehicle accident on the Strip. Always ask for the exact coverage limits and consider supplementing with a personal umbrella policy to avoid out-of-pocket expenses.

When evaluating insurance options, pay close attention to the collision damage waiver (CDW). This isn’t technically insurance but a waiver that removes your financial responsibility for damage to the rental car. However, it comes with a hefty daily fee—often $50 to $100 for exotic rentals. Some premium credit cards, like the Chase Sapphire Reserve or American Express Platinum, offer CDW coverage as a perk, but verify eligibility for luxury vehicles first. Exclusions often apply, such as damage from off-road driving or racing, which are tempting risks in a Lamborghini.

For those with existing auto insurance, check your policy’s rental car coverage. Many full-coverage policies extend to rentals, but exotic cars are frequently excluded. If your insurer does cover luxury rentals, confirm the deductible—it could be higher than your personal vehicle’s. Alternatively, third-party insurance providers like Allianz or InsureMyRentalCar offer standalone policies tailored to high-end rentals. These can be more cost-effective than the rental company’s options, but ensure they meet the company’s minimum liability requirements.

A lesser-known but critical aspect is gap insurance, which covers the difference between the car’s value and what the primary insurance pays out in case of a total loss. Lamborghini rentals can cost upwards of $20,000 per week, and their market value often exceeds $300,000. Without gap coverage, you could be liable for a six-figure shortfall. Some rental companies bundle this into their premium insurance packages, but it’s worth negotiating if it’s not included.

Finally, consider the practicalities of filing a claim. Rental companies often require immediate reporting of accidents, and failure to comply can void coverage. Document everything—photos, police reports, and witness statements—to streamline the process. If you’re renting for a special event, like a wedding or corporate retreat, factor in the potential downtime if the car is damaged. Some companies offer replacement vehicles, but this isn’t guaranteed. Weigh the cost of comprehensive insurance against the risk of disruption to your plans.

Las Vegas is synonymous with luxury, and renting a Lamborghini is a quintessential way to experience the city’s opulence. Among the most sought-after models available for rent are the Lamborghini Huracán, Aventador, and Urus. Each offers a distinct blend of performance, style, and exclusivity, catering to different tastes and driving preferences. Whether you’re cruising the Strip or exploring the desert, these models ensure you make a statement.

The Lamborghini Huracán is a favorite for its balance of agility and power. With a V10 engine delivering up to 630 horsepower, it’s perfect for those who crave speed without sacrificing control. Renters often choose the Huracán for its sleek design and responsive handling, ideal for navigating Vegas’s bustling streets or tackling nearby mountain roads. Pro tip: Opt for the Spyder convertible variant to enjoy the desert breeze as you drive.

For the ultimate in supercar drama, the Lamborghini Aventador reigns supreme. Its V12 engine roars with over 700 horsepower, and its scissor doors are a showstopper. This model is best suited for experienced drivers who can handle its raw power and commanding presence. Caution: The Aventador’s size and low ground clearance make it less practical for valet parking or uneven terrain. Reserve it for open highways or special occasions.

If practicality meets luxury is your priority, the Lamborghini Urus SUV is a game-changer. With a twin-turbo V8 engine producing 641 horsepower, it combines supercar performance with SUV versatility. Families or groups appreciate its spacious interior and all-wheel-drive capability, making it perfect for day trips to the Grand Canyon or Red Rock Canyon. Practical tip: Ensure the rental includes ample mileage to accommodate longer journeys.

When selecting a model, consider your purpose and driving environment. The Huracán and Aventador excel in speed and style, while the Urus offers comfort and utility.
